WebTo order j-fiber j-LBL G.657.A1 please call, fax or email us and specify the following parameters when ordering: Fiber Type: j-LBL G.657.A1 Singlemode Fiber 09/125 µm … WebNov 1, 2016 · Subcategory ITU-T G.657.A1 fibres are appropriate for a minimum design radius of 10 mm. Subcategory ITU-T G.657.A2 fibres are appropriate for a minimum design radius of 7.5 mm. Category B fibres are optimized for further reduced macrobending loss and therefore are capable of being used at very low values of bend radius. WebG.657 is an international standard developed by the Standardization Sector of the International Telecommunication Union that specifies single-mode optical fiber (SMF) cable. History. The G.657 Recommendation builds on a previous fiber optic specification in G.652. G.657 was first published in 2006. Revisions of the standard were since published ... Q: How many sub-category for both category A and category B, and what is the minimum bending radius?
